Bài Tập Về Hàm If Có Lời Giải là một chủ đề quan trọng trong lập trình, giúp người học nắm vững cách điều khiển luồng thực thi của chương trình. Hàm if
cho phép kiểm tra một điều kiện và thực hiện một khối lệnh nếu điều kiện đó đúng. Việc luyện tập với các bài tập có lời giải sẽ giúp bạn hiểu sâu hơn về cách sử dụng hàm if
và áp dụng vào thực tế. Bạn sẽ thấy ngay sau đây, việc sử dụng hàm if
trong lập trình cũng giống như việc một huấn luyện viên bóng đá đưa ra quyết định thay người dựa trên tình hình trận đấu – linh hoạt và hiệu quả. Ngay sau đoạn này, chúng ta sẽ tìm hiểu một ví dụ đơn giản về việc ứng dụng hàm if
trong việc phân tích hiệu suất của một cầu thủ. bàn về chuyện giải cứu
Hàm If Cơ Bản và Bài Tập Đơn Giản
Hàm if
là một cấu trúc điều khiển cho phép chương trình đưa ra quyết định dựa trên một điều kiện. Nếu điều kiện là đúng, khối lệnh bên trong hàm if
sẽ được thực thi. Ngược lại, khối lệnh sẽ bị bỏ qua.
Ví dụ: Xét bài toán kiểm tra xem một cầu thủ có đủ điều kiện tham gia đội hình chính hay không dựa trên số bàn thắng ghi được. Nếu cầu thủ ghi được hơn 10 bàn, anh ta sẽ được chọn.
ban_thang = 12
if ban_thang > 10:
print("Cầu thủ đủ điều kiện tham gia đội hình chính.")
Bài Tập Hàm If Kết Hợp Else và Elif
Để xử lý nhiều điều kiện phức tạp hơn, ta có thể sử dụng else
và elif
. else
sẽ thực thi khối lệnh nếu điều kiện trong if
là sai. elif
(else if) cho phép kiểm tra nhiều điều kiện liên tiếp.
Ví dụ: Phân loại cầu thủ dựa trên số bàn thắng:
ban_thang = 7
if ban_thang > 15:
print("Cầu thủ xuất sắc.")
elif ban_thang > 10:
print("Cầu thủ tốt.")
else:
print("Cầu thủ cần cải thiện.")
Ví dụ bài tập hàm if kết hợp else và elif trong Python
Chuyên gia bóng đá Nguyễn Văn A nhận định: “Việc sử dụng hàm if
linh hoạt giúp huấn luyện viên đưa ra quyết định chính xác trong việc lựa chọn cầu thủ.”
Bài Tập Về Hàm If Lồng Nhau
Hàm if
có thể được lồng nhau để xử lý các điều kiện phức tạp hơn. Điều này cho phép kiểm tra nhiều tầng điều kiện.
Ví dụ: Kiểm tra xem một cầu thủ có đủ điều kiện tham gia đội tuyển quốc gia hay không dựa trên số bàn thắng và số lần kiến tạo:
ban_thang = 12
kien_tao = 5
if ban_thang > 10:
if kien_tao > 3:
print("Cầu thủ đủ điều kiện tham gia đội tuyển quốc gia.")
else:
print("Cầu thủ cần thêm kiến tạo.")
else:
print("Cầu thủ cần thêm bàn thắng.")
giải pháp nâng cao chất lượng đảng viên
Chuyên gia bóng đá Trần Thị B chia sẻ: “Lập trình với hàm if
lồng nhau giúp phân tích dữ liệu cầu thủ một cách chi tiết và hiệu quả.”
Kết luận
Bài tập về hàm if có lời giải là nền tảng quan trọng cho việc học lập trình. Việc nắm vững cách sử dụng hàm if
, else
, elif
và hàm if
lồng nhau sẽ giúp bạn xây dựng các chương trình phức tạp và xử lý các tình huống đa dạng. bài toán có giải về đạo hàm khó Hy vọng bài viết này đã giúp bạn hiểu rõ hơn về cách áp dụng hàm if
trong lập trình. giải pháp cho cà phê trung nguyên giải thưởng tiếng anh là gì
FAQ
- Hàm
if
là gì? - Cách sử dụng
else
vàelif
? - Khi nào nên sử dụng hàm
if
lồng nhau? - Làm thế nào để viết một bài tập về hàm
if
? - Ứng dụng của hàm
if
trong lập trình là gì? - Tại sao việc luyện tập với bài tập có lời giải lại quan trọng?
- Có tài liệu nào hướng dẫn về hàm
if
trong Python không?
Khi cần hỗ trợ hãy liên hệ Số Điện Thoại: 02033846993, Email: [email protected] Hoặc đến địa chỉ: X2FW+GGM, Cái Lân, Bãi Cháy, Hạ Long, Quảng Ninh, Việt Nam. Chúng tôi có đội ngũ chăm sóc khách hàng 24/7.